## Cold Starts: What Support Should Know

When a Quillback handler hasn't been hit in a while, the platform tears it down. Next request pays the "cold start" tax — usually 1–3 seconds while the runtime spins up and Fenwick Cloud wires the VPC attachment. Customers will report this as "random slowness," especially Monday mornings. We can't eliminate it, but we tune pre-warm pools and idle timeouts to soften it. The current values the platform team ships with are listed below.

tuning table, bawep-fawip:
TIERS = {
    "oliys": 90,
    "fenir": 715,
    "druox": 382,
    "juldor": 48,
    "jorax": 352,
    "rusax": 976,
    "oliael": 868,
}

## Further reading

Stagecraft renders seat maps for the Pellworth Theatre client. Core logic lives in seatgrid/. Don't touch the SVG layer without reading the render pipeline notes first. Pricing tiers come from upstream; we only draw them. Architecture notes, edge cases, and known quirks are collected on the internal page here:

dashboard of bahip-bahop = https://argocd.ferracorp.local/view/projects/ticket/spaces/browse/merge_requests/repo/d16ed4b4206ad4cfd84c8734

## Sharding the ProfileVault Store

Plugin authors integrating with ProfileVault should note that user-profile records are now sharded by account hash across four partitions. Reads route automatically; writes require the shard-aware client from SDK v3 or later. Plugins that cache profile lookups must invalidate entries per shard, not globally, or stale data will surface during rebalances. Before testing against the staging cluster, confirm your plugin reads the following settings from the shard router.

deployment values, hadup-yajog:
[holion]
team = silwyn
access_code = ac_eb6e99
host = holion.novacio.internal
port = 5672
owner = kasok.sorion
peer = sorvan.kelvinet.local

☐ Before rotating the Tocksweep scheduler keys, confirm the cron drift investigation is closed: support should verify that no jobs on the Hallin cluster are still firing more than 90 seconds late, and that the clock-sync fix has been deployed to every worker. Attach the final drift report to the ceremony record. When both checks pass, unseal the rotation workstation using the recovery passphrase noted immediately below this item.

recovery phrase for kagep-kadug: praox-wenael